Jalandhar (Punjab) [India], October 14 (ANI): In the ongoing investigation into the murder of NCP (Ajit Pawar faction) leader Baba Siddique, SSP Jalandhar Rural, Harkamalpreet Singh Khakh on Monday revealed details about the fourth accused in the case.

Siddique, who has been a three-time MLA from the Bandra West Assembly was shot dead on Saturday night. His son Zeeshan Siddique is the current MLA from Bandra East.

The murder was carried out by three shooters, one of whom, Gurmel Singh, hails from the village of Narad in Haryana's Kaithal district. The other two shooters are from Bahraich district in Uttar Pradesh. Gurmel and another shooter, Dharmaraj, have already been arrested, while the third shooter, Shivkumar, remains at large.

Additionally, links to the murder case have surfaced in Jalandhar. Reports indicate that a fourth accused, identified as Mohammad Zeeshan Akhtar from the village of Shakar in Nakodar, Punjab, was involved. According to police, Akhtar was arrested by Jalandhar Rural Police in 2022 for organized crime, murder, and robbery.

Outlining the accused's criminal background, SSP Jalandhar Rural Harkamalpreet Singh Khakh while speaking to the media said, "Through media reports, we got to know in the evening that the fourth accused in the high-profile murder belongs to our area. He is a resident of Shankar village of Nakodar sub-division. He committed his first crime in 2021 wherein a case was registered against him. In this area, there are four cases against him... A total of 9 cases are registered against him. We are in constant touch with Mumbai Police and are on the same page..."

Mumbai Police Crime Branch on Sunday arrested the third accused Pravin Lonkar from Pune in connection with NCP leader Baba Siddique's murder case.

According to officials, the arrested accused, identified as Pravin Lonkar (28), is the brother of Shubham Lonkar, who is also implicated in the conspiracy. They allegedly enlisted Dharmaraj Kashyap and Shivkumar Gautam in the plot to kill Siddique, officials said.

Meanwhile, the ossification test of Dharmaraj Kashyap, an accused in the murder case of NCP leader and former Maharashtra Minister Baba Siddique, was conducted by Mumbai police, and it was confirmed that he is not a minor, officials said on Monday.

Siddique's last rites were performed with full state honours in Mumbai at Bada Qabrastan on Sunday.

Earlier, the accused involved in NCP leader Baba Siddique's murder revealed that Siddique's son Zeeshan was also the target of shooters.

According to Mumbai Police, the accused were given a contract to kill both Zeeshan and Baba Siddiqui. The accused claimed during interrogation that both Zeeshan and Baba Siddiqui were on the target and they were ordered to fire on anyone they found. Zeeshan Siddiqui, son of Baba Siddiqui had received threats a few days before the incident took place. (ANI)
